  • Hello Everyone,
    Today I am going to show you how to crochet this super easy and pretty Mosaic Granny Square.
    You could crochet multiple once or just keep crocheting in the round for a beautiful mosaic baby blanket or pillow case.
    Have a great time crocheting ❤️

    When you do the front post crochet and you wrap the yarn twice (before going behind the post) you’re actually doing a front post treble crochet. Beautiful granny square though. Way better than just a basic granny square.

    Hi, great video. How can i start without using the magic ring?

    • @causable
      @causable 2 месяца назад

      Do a starting chain of four, slip stitch into the first stitch, and use that as the magic ring. Do all of your double crochets into that circle, you just can’t close it like you could a magic ring. But plenty of people use that method instead
